Searched refs:IR_DEC_REG1 (Results 1 - 2 of 2) sorted by relevance
/kernel/linux/linux-5.10/drivers/media/rc/ |
H A D | meson-ir.c | 30 #define IR_DEC_REG1 0x1c macro 87 duration = readl_relaxed(ir->reg + IR_DEC_REG1); in meson_ir_irq() 158 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_RESET, REG1_RESET); in meson_ir_probe() 159 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_RESET, 0); in meson_ir_probe() 163 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_MODE_MASK, in meson_ir_probe() 172 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_IRQSEL_MASK, in meson_ir_probe() 175 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_ENABLE, REG1_ENABLE); in meson_ir_probe() 189 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_ENABLE, 0); in meson_ir_remove() 209 meson_ir_set_mask(ir, IR_DEC_REG1, REG1_MODE_MASK, in meson_ir_shutdown()
|
/kernel/linux/linux-6.6/drivers/media/rc/ |
H A D | meson-ir.c | 32 #define IR_DEC_REG1 0x1c macro 73 regmap_read(ir->reg, IR_DEC_REG1, &duration); in meson_ir_irq() 148 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_RESET, in meson_ir_probe() 150 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_RESET, 0); in meson_ir_probe() 154 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_MODE, in meson_ir_probe() 165 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_IRQSEL, in meson_ir_probe() 168 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_ENABLE, in meson_ir_probe() 183 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_ENABLE, 0); in meson_ir_remove() 201 regmap_update_bits(ir->reg, IR_DEC_REG1, IR_DEC_REG1_MODE, in meson_ir_shutdown()
|
Completed in 1 milliseconds